FII & DII activity on 28 August 2026

Net institutional flows in the Indian cash market (NSE & BSE), with five-day, 30-day and year-to-date context.

DocStoX Intelligence: what the numbers say

Foreign investors sold ₹5,040 crore of Indian equities while domestic institutions bought ₹5,184 crore. Domestic flows fully absorbed the foreign side.

That extends the previous session's net selling of ₹298 crore.

Over five sessions foreign investors are net sellers of ₹2,060 crore, and over thirty sellers of ₹778 crore.

Year to date, foreign institutional flows stand at a net outflow of ₹3.26 lakh crore.
